Skip to main content

Semantic Caching for Multiresolution Spatial Query Processing in Mobile Environments

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 3633))

Abstract

Spatial data are particularly useful in mobile environments. However, due to the low bandwidth of most wireless networks, developing large spatial database applications becomes a challenging process. In this paper, we provide the first attempt to combine two important techniques, multiresolution spatial data structure and semantic caching, towards efficient spatial query processing in mobile environments. Based on the study of the characteristics of multiresolution spatial data (MSD) and multiresolution spatial query, we propose a new semantic caching model called Multiresolution Semantic Caching (MSC) for caching MSD in mobile environments. MSC enriches the traditional three-category query processing in semantic cache to five categories, thus improving the performance in three ways: 1) a reduction in the amount and complexity of the remainder queries; 2) the redundant transmission of spatial data already residing in a cache is avoided; 3) a provision for satisfactory answers before 100% query results have been transmitted to the client side. Our extensive experiments on a very large and complex real spatial database show that MSC outperforms the traditional semantic caching models significantly.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Frank, A.U., Timpf, S.: Multiple representations for cartographical objects in a multi-scale tree — an intelligent graphical zoom. Computers and Graphics 18(6), 823–929 (1994)

    Article  Google Scholar 

  2. Barbara, D.: Mobile computing and databases — a survey. IEEE Transactions on Knowledge and Data Engineering 11(1), 108–117 (1999)

    Article  Google Scholar 

  3. Lee, K.C.K., Leong, H.V., Si, A.: Semantic query caching in a mobile environment. ACM SIGMOBILE Mobile Computing and Communications Review 3(2), 108–117 (1999)

    Article  Google Scholar 

  4. Dar, S., Franklin, M.J., Jonsson, B.T., Srivatava, D., Tan, M.: Semantic data caching and replacement. In: Proceedings of the 22nd International Conference on Very Large Data Bases, Bombay, India (September 1996)

    Google Scholar 

  5. Deshpande, P.M., Ramasamy, K., Shukla, A., Naughton, J.F.: Caching multidimensional queries using chunks. In: Proceeding of the 1998 ACM Conference on Management of Data, Seattle, USA, June 1998, pp. 259–270 (1998)

    Google Scholar 

  6. Hu, H., Xu, J., Wong, W.S., Zheng, B., Lee, D.L., Lee, W.-C.: Proactive caching for spatial queries in mobile environments. In: Proceedings of the 21th IEEE Int. Conf. on Data Engineering, Tokyo, Japan (April 2005)

    Google Scholar 

  7. Imielinske, T., Badrinath, B.R.: Querying in highly mobile and distributed environments. In: Proceedings of 18th International Conference Very Large DataBases, Vancouver, B.C., Canada (August 1992)

    Google Scholar 

  8. Horhammer, M., Freeston, M.: Spatial indexing with a scale dimension. In: Proceeding of the 6th International Symposium on Large Spatial databases, Hong Kong, China (July 1999)

    Google Scholar 

  9. Ren, Q., Dunham, M.H.: Using semantic caching to manage location dependent data in mobile computing. In: Proceedings of the 6th Annual International Conference on Mobile Computing and Networking, Boston, MA, USA (August 2000)

    Google Scholar 

  10. Ren, Q., Dunham, M.H., Kumar, V.: Semantic caching and query processing. IEEE Transactions on Knowledge and Data Engineering 15(1), 192–210 (2003)

    Article  Google Scholar 

  11. Sun, S., Prasher, S., Zhou, X.: A scaleless data model for direct and progressive spatial query processing. In: Atzeni, P., Chu, W., Lu, H., Zhou, S., Ling, T.-W. (eds.) ER 2004. LNCS, vol. 3288, Springer, Heidelberg (2004)

    Google Scholar 

  12. Sun, S., Zhou, X.: Semantic caching for web-based spatial applications. In: Zhang, Y., Tanaka, K., Yu, J.X., Wang, S., Li, M. (eds.) APWeb 2005. LNCS, vol. 3399, pp. 783–794.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  13. Zhou, S., Jones, C.B.: Design and implementation of multi-scale databases. In: Jensen, C.S., Schneider, M., Seeger, B., Tsotras, V.J. (eds.) SSTD 2001. LNCS, vol. 2121, p. 365.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  14. Yao, J.F., Dunham, M.H.: Caching management of mobile dbms. Journal of Integrated Computer-Aided Engineering 8(2) (April 2001)

    Google Scholar 

  15. Zhang, J., Zhu, M., Papadias, D., Tao, Y., Lee, D.L.: Location-based spatial queries. In: Proceeding of the 18th ACM SIGMOD Conference, San Diego, California, USA (June 2003)

    Google Scholar 

  16. Zhou, S., Jones, C.B.: A multi-representation spatial data model. In: Proceeding of the 8th International Symposium on Spatial and Temporal Databases, Santorini Island, Greece (July 2003)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2005 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Sun, S., Zhou, X., Shen, H.T. (2005). Semantic Caching for Multiresolution Spatial Query Processing in Mobile Environments. In: Bauzer Medeiros, C., Egenhofer, M.J., Bertino, E. (eds) Advances in Spatial and Temporal Databases. SSTD 2005. Lecture Notes in Computer Science, vol 3633.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11535331_22

Download citation

  • DOI: https://doi.org/10.1007/11535331_22

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-28127-6

  • Online ISBN: 978-3-540-31904-7

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ics